Fading spectra

 Fading spectra

The loss of memory is forgotten in the wind

The moment we die before the breathe falter,

We are a fading spectra struggling to the end

And life flushes out the things we cannot alter.

Stand to surrender and wave the battered flag

On chosen fields of love and career misery,

Some battles we win, but in others we drag

Our soul from the ground to unlikely victory

Taste the peace in whose arms we are thrown

The lifeline might find a rope to love and climb

Happier days of virtue spent loitering at home,

Leave the cares and thoughts for others to find.

A world in upheaval resigns from gaining riches

To a sense of serenity in peace and happiness
